例外が発生し、まったく処理されない場合、デバッガーは常に中断します。この操作は、[ユーザーにハンドルされていないとき] の設定に左右されません。 Visual Studio デバッガーでは、次のカテゴリの例外が認識されます。 C++ 例外 共通言語ランタイム例外 ...
幸いなことに、関数の呼び出し履歴は Visual Studio Code によって自動的に処理されます。 既定では、[呼び出し履歴] ペインに重要な情報のみが表示されます。 呼び出し履歴情報を使用して、この例外の原因となったコードを見つけましょう。
Visual Studio がインストールされている場合、vsjitdebugger.exe は事後デバッガーとして登録されます。 Visual Studio JIT デバッガーは、プロセスを対話形式でデバッグすることを意図しています。 コンソール Debugger = "C:\WINDOWS\system32\vsjitdebugger.exe" -p %ld -e %ld ...
Just-In-Time デバッグは、Visual Studio の外部で実行中のアプリケーションで例外またはクラッシュが発生したときに、Visual Studio を自動的に起動します。 これにより、Visual Studio が実行されていないときにアプリケーションをテストし、問題が発生したときに Visual Studio を使用したデバッ...
Visual Studio でデバッグを行いながら、例外がスローされたときの通知の構成、さらには注意を向ける特定の例外の選択を行うことができます。 例外が発生すると、内部例外の情報や null 参照の分析結果と併せて、この場所に即座に警告が表示されるため、ブレークポイントに到達したときのように簡単...
Visual Studio によってアプリがビルドされ、アタッチされたデバッガーが起動します。実行は、ブレークポイントに達するか、実行が手動で中断されるか、ハンドルされていない例外が発生するか、アプリが終了するまで続行されます。詳細については、「クイック スタート: デバッガーのナビゲ...
Visual Studio 統合開発環境 (IDE) でコードを実行するとき、特定の MDA イベントを示す例外のダイアログ ボックスが表示されないようにすることができます。 それを行うには、[デバッグ]メニューの[ウィンドウ]>[例外設定]を選択します。[例外設定]ウィンドウで、[...
ユニバーサルWindowsプラットフォーム(UWP)でMAFアプリケーションを開発する際、アプリケーションのユーザー・インタフェース(UI)をレンダリングするコードのデバッグが必要になる場合があります。UIをレンダリングするコードには、JavaScript、HTML、CSSなどがあります。Visual Studioを使用...
設定が終了すると、Visual Studio は例外が発生するときはいつでも、自動的に実行を止めます。IL2CPP のメソッドは {ClassName}_{MethodName}_m#number のようになります。{ClassName} はメソッドを宣言しているプレーンなクラス名で、{MethodName} はプレーンなメソッド名です。#number はユニー...
自動例外デバッグの設定Windows では、アプリケーション キャッシュが自動的に Microsoft に報告される Dr Watson/Error Reporting が Microsoft によって設定されています。ただし、Visual Studio か windbg がインストールされている場合は、かわりに、Microsoft が精通した開発者のために提供したク...